feat(memory-api): add end user management and enhance memory API endpoints
- Add end_user_controller with unauthenticated endpoint for creating end users - Implement get_or_create_end_user logic to handle duplicate end users by other_id - Register end_user_controller router in main controller initialization - Add list_memory_configs endpoint to retrieve all workspace memory configurations - Update MemoryWriteRequest and MemoryReadRequest to make config_id required field - Refactor memory API endpoints to parse request body directly instead of using Body parameter - Add CreateEndUserRequest and CreateEndUserResponse schemas for end user creation - Add ListConfigsResponse schema for configs listing endpoint - Remove unused config_id and llm_model_id parameters from Neo4j write operation - Update .gitignore to exclude redbear-mem-metrics and pitch-deck directories
